Announcements are starting to happen about the MAD reboot (rebirth?) courtesy of DC Entertainment. MAD #551 will be a new MAD #1. Alfred has been updated. Lots of other new things will start to be announced leading up to the April release of MAD #1 (Vol 2). From DC co-publisher Dan DiDo’s Facebook page:

My biggest concern is that by rebooting this legendary magazine, the new staff has essentially created a new product. The original MAD has been around for over sixty years, so no one was about to pull the plug on a product that has been chugging along for so long despite waning numbers. But with a new product there is bound to be new expectations, and a failure to reach those expectations could create a knee jerk reaction to no longer continue publication, which would be easy to do for two reasons: One, this is not your (grand)father’s MAD being shut down, and two, no one on the new team will have worked long enough to develop enough of a true a sense of loyalty to MAD Magazine to fight for it.
